Meet Our Veterinarian
Dr. Shuko Yamada

Dr. Shuko Yamada has a rich and diverse background in veterinary medicine and wildlife conservation. Originally from Tokyo, Japan, she relocated to San Jose, CA, in 1990 due to her father’s business. In 1996, she graduated from UC Davis with a bachelor’s degree in zoology, laying the foundation for her journey into the field.

Dr. Yamada’s passion for animals and conservation led her to pursue a DVM degree at the School of Veterinary Medicine at Purdue University, which she successfully obtained in 2001. During her veterinary studies, she embarked on two trips to Uganda and Kenya, where she actively engaged in wildlife conservation efforts. Notably, she volunteered at a Chimpanzee sanctuary in Uganda and conducted crucial research on antibiotic resistance in the gorilla population.

In 2018, she underwent training in Pranic Healing at Pranic Healing of San Diego in Encinitas and is currently training under Nancy Rebecca in Intuitive Mind techniques.
